Wanstead Park station, though modest, ensures that the essentials for travel are met. There is no ticket office on-site, but ticket machines are conveniently available for use, including those accessible to individuals with disabilities. If you've purchased your tickets online, collection is a breeze from these machines. Smartcard services, however, are not yet available at this station. For passenger comfort and safety, the station offers clear CCTV coverage and help points to provide information and assistance when needed. Each help point is strategically located to maximize convenience.
The station is fully accessible with step-free access, making it easy for those with mobility challenges to navigate. However, there are no restroom facilities, waiting rooms, or designated seating areas, which is an aspect to consider when planning your journey. There is also no parking available at the station premises. If cycling is your preferred mode of transport to or from the station, you’ll find limited bicycle storage options opposite the staff information point, with CCTV to ensure security.
Traveling onward from Wanstead Park is easy with various transport links. Local bus services offer convenient connections for eastbound journeys towards Barking from bus stop K on Woodgrange Road, and westbound trips to Walthamstow Central from bus stop J. For those preferring rail travel, the nearby Forest Gate station is just a short two-minute walk away, providing further access to National Rail services. West Croydon station is equipped with essential facilities to make your travel experience smoother. The ticket office is open from early morning till late evening, even on weekends, ensuring flexibility for travelers. For your convenience, there are ticket machines available where you can collect tickets bought online. Accessibility considerations are also not forgotten, with step-free access provided on some platforms. However, it’s worth noting that while accessible ticket machines and induction loops are available, there are no waiting rooms, toilets, or baby-changing facilities at the station.
For those looking to grab a quick bite or a refreshing cup of coffee, the station houses a coffee shop, along with a news agent offering various goods. While you may not find an ATM or currency exchange facilities within the station, alternative options are readily available along the nearby bustling streets. Free public Wi-Fi is also accessible, which is a great advantage for staying connected or catching up on work while on the go.
Navigating your journey beyond West Croydon is well-catered for. The station is linked with several modes of onward travel, adding further convenience to your commute. For instance, bus services are nearby, but remember that rail replacement services at West Croydon are subject to change, so checking in with local staff is advised. Taxi arrangements can be made via popular services such as Addison Lee or Gett, ensuring a seamless transition from train to road travel. Additionally, if you're venturing towards other parts of London, the London Trams network connects to areas like Elmers End and Beckenham Junction.
